 Major Ouch For Killie !

Aberdeen 5 Kilmarnock 0

SPL Match 26, Pittodrie, Feb 19th, 2011
Attendance:  7,371  
Dons Goals:
Vernon 14 Aluko 25 Maguire (pen) 59  McArdle 70  Magennis 82

Scott Vernon's close-range finish put the Dons ahead and Sone Aluko doubled the hosts' advantage with his second goal of the week on 25 minutes.

Chris Maguire converted a penalty after he had been fouled in the box by Kilmarnock' Frazer Wright and Rory McArdle headed Aberdeen's fourth.

Josh Magennis's drive completed the scoring eight minutes from time.

Killie's defeat allowed Motherwell to move to within two points of the Ayrshire side while Aberdeen are now four points clear of 10th-place Hibernian.

Aberdeen survived an early scare when Kieran Agard raced on to Alexei Eremenko's pass and knocked the ball past goalkeeper Jamie Langfield only to be tripped by Zander Diamond.

Diamond escaped punishment and Eremenko's free-kick was well saved by Langfield.

And the home side were soon ahead as Ryan Jack's low cross was not dealt with by Wright and Vernon squeezed a shot past Cammy Bell from 15 yards.

Maguire dragged a volley wide as Craig Brown's side imposed themselves.

And Aluko made the Dons' superiority count when he pounced on a loose ball and drilled a shot beyond Bell.

Another volley from Maguire drifted wide before the break.

Kilmarnock manager Mixu Paatelainen made changes at the break with Manuel Pascali and Jamie Hamill coming on for Rui Miguel and Liam Kelly.

But though alterations gave Killie more attacking impetus they were unable to work Langfield and before too long they were further behind.

Maguire was felled in the box by Wright, who was booked, and the striker sent Bell the wrong way from the spot.

Aluko's cross was headed back for McArdle to nod home Aberdeen's fourth goal in the 70th minute.

And Magennis added his name to the scoresheet when he pounced on Garry Hay's error and fired past Bell.
